A vibrant & captivating photograph revealing unexpected wings, embodying moments of joy and normalcy in the extraordinary world of 2021.
I encountered ANGEL on one of my trips back to the UK during the covid era. We were living in Spain under what felt like very draconian measures. But we had been 'released' for long enough to run back to England to see family and friends.
Life in the UK felt a little less restricted than life in Spain and I felt liberated and able to 'hop and skip' along the streets of London and even go shopping! Seeing people out and about, doing their normal thing, going about their business was an enormous relief. And then I found ANGEL! He was up on a scaffold painting this fabulously vibrant mural. I felt compelled to stop and ask him if I could take his picture! He obliged! I felt cockahoop by the exchange (a massive oxytocin rush. Check out his face too! Maybe he was pleased as well! It wasn't until I got home and into my digital darkroom, that I discovered he had wings! That made sense! The difference it made at that time to have what felt like near normality, to be wandering around in the outside world, to be able to engage with strangers, fellow man and woman, exchange a friendly word and a smile. It's everything!
